48-P8-7-024-0050SPA - Finder Relays - 48.P8.7.024.0050SPA - Interface module, CO (nPDT), 24 V DC coil, Standard, 2 pole, 10 A, AgNi contact, LED, diode and polarity protection diode, push-in terminal socket, for electromechanical relays

  • Switching Voltage

    The maximum switching voltage of a relay is the maximum voltage that can be across the contacts whether the relay is open or closed. Operating a relay with high voltages present can cause arcing, and this in turn erodes the contacts and eventually degrades contact performance.

    250 V ac → 400V ac
